Wood Window Service in Akron, OH
Wood window services encompass a range of projects related to the repair, restoration, and replacement of wooden window frames and sashes. Homeowners often seek these services to improve energy efficiency, enhance curb appeal, or restore the original character of historic or older homes in Akron, OH. Typical projects include fixing damaged or rotting wood, upgrading window components for better insulation, or installing new wood windows that match the property's style. Property owners should consider the condition of their existing windows, desired aesthetic, and whether the project involves repairs or complete replacements before requesting service.
Before requesting wood window services,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including whether repairs or replacements are recommended based on the window’s condition. It’s also helpful to know about available styles, finishes, and hardware options to ensure the windows complement the home's architecture. Clarifying any concerns about energy efficiency, durability, or maintenance requirements can assist in selecting the right solution. Proper assessment and planning can help property owners make informed decisions to maintain the beauty and functionality of their wood windows.

Common Wood Window Service Jobs
Wood window repairs - restoring damaged or rotted wood to improve window durability and appearance.
Wood window restoration - stripping, refinishing, and sealing to extend the lifespan of existing wood windows.
Wood window replacement - installing new wood windows to enhance energy efficiency and curb appeal.
Wood window maintenance - routine inspections and treatments to prevent deterioration and maintain functionality.
Custom wood window fabrication - creating tailored wood windows to match unique architectural styles.
Historic wood window preservation - conserving original wood windows to retain historic character and value.
Wood Window Service Questions
What types of wood windows are commonly serviced? Services typically include repair, restoration, and replacement of various wood window styles such as double-hung, casement, and picture windows.
What issues can be addressed with wood window services? Common concerns include rotting wood, broken or stuck sashes, damaged frames, and drafts caused by deteriorated seals.
Are wood window services suitable for historic homes? Yes, services often focus on preserving the original appearance and functionality of historic or vintage wood windows.
What maintenance is recommended after wood window repairs? Regular painting or sealing and checking for signs of moisture or rot help maintain the integrity of wood windows.
